ThinkChat🤖让你学习和工作更高效,注册即送10W Token,即刻开启你的AI之旅 广告
## 消息状态修改/删除 ### 说明 用户在后台对消息中心对消息进行处理(已读/删除)。 ### 调用说明 > 1.引入 app\system\controller\Msgcenter; > 2.调用 updateMsg方法 ### 参数 > 请求头中需带入**token**来验证身份信息。说明:会员token(app端),非用户token > #### updateMsg里面的参数 | 参数 | 必填| 类型 | 说明 | 示例 | | --- | --- | --- | --- | --- | | send| true | bool| 是否方法调用 必须是true | true | | data| true | array| 传入具体参数 | | #### updateMsg下data里面的参数 | 参数 | 必填| 类型 | 说明 | 示例 | | --- | --- | --- | --- | --- | | deal| true | int| 2:已读;3:删除 | 2| | ids| false| string | 消息ids组:"id1, id2" | 2,3| | all| false| int|1全部执行操作 | | ~~~ $Msgcenter = new Msgcenter(); $Msgcenter->updateMsg($send, $data); ~~~ ### 返回参数 > 返回类型:**array** | 参数 | 类型 | 说明 | | --- | --- | --- | | code | int | 状态码,返回200表示调用成功 | | msg | string | 操作信息 | | data | array| 返回的array数据 | ### 返回信息 ~~~ [ "code" => 200, "data" => [ "ids" => [1, 2, 3], "deal" => 2, ], "msg" => '操作成功', ] //没有可修改的消息;data为空数组 [ "code" => 200, "data" => [ ], "msg" => '没有可以被改动的数据', ] ~~~